Women in wine Organizations like Mujeres in Taninos , for example, first started in 2020 as an effort to help Mexican women interested in the wine industry to receive training, professional and legal support. Today, the association has over 100 members that network and create job opportunities for women winemakers in the region.

A Virtual Enterprise Network (VEN) is a voluntary and dynamic community of SMEs that commit to working together for a period of at least six months (ideally, twelve months) to collectively seek opportunities to participate in collaborative projects of mutual business advantage. ToS – Terms of Service: This refers to the legal agreement between a company or website and its users. VPN – Virtual Private Network: This is a secure connection between two or more devices over a public network, such as the internet. URL – Uniform Resource Locator: This is the address of a web page on the internet.
